Trading process of Kraken contract

To begin trading Kraken contracts, you'll need to establish an account and complete the ID verification process.

Step 1: Opening a Kraken Account and Funding It

To begin trading Kraken contracts, you'll need to set up an account on the platform. The process involves:

  • Providing personal information, including name, address, and contact details
  • Completing ID verification or KYC (Know Your Customer) requirements
  • Adding funds to your account via supported deposit methods, such as cryptocurrency deposits, bank transfers, or third-party services

Step 2: Navigating the Kraken Contract Trading Interface

Once your account is funded, you can access the contract trading interface in the Kraken dashboard:

  • Familiarize yourself with the order book, which displays bid and ask prices, order sizes, and liquidity levels
  • Locate the contract details section, providing information on contract specifications, underlying assets, and expiration dates
  • Use the order form to specify order types, leverage levels, and trade parameters

Step 3: Understanding Different Order Types

Kraken offers various order types to tailor your trading strategy:

  • Market Orders: Executing at the best available market price, providing quick trade execution
  • Limit Orders: Specifying a target execution price, allowing traders to buy or sell at a desired price level
  • Stop Market Orders: Triggered when the specified trigger price is reached, enabling automated entry or exit from positions
  • Stop Limit Orders: Combining stop and limit orders, activating a limit order only when a specific trigger price is breached

Step 4: Setting Leverage Levels

Contracts involve leveraged trading, amplifying both potential profits and losses. Leverage ratios, expressed in multiples, represent the amount of funds borrowed from the platform to boost your buying power. Choosing appropriate leverage levels is crucial:

  • Higher Leverage: Increases profit potential but also amplifies losses, suitable for experienced traders
  • Lower Leverage: Limits potential gains but reduces risk, ideal for beginners or conservative traders
  • Managing Leverage Conservatively: Using low leverage and strategically placing stop-loss orders to prevent excessive losses

Step 5: Executing Contract Trades

To trade contracts, follow these steps:

  • Select the contract you wish to trade based on the underlying asset, expiration date, and leverage options
  • Determine the order type and parameters, such as order size, price limits, and stop-loss triggers
  • Review the order summary and confirm the trade execution
  • Monitor your positions and make adjustments as needed based on market conditions

Step 6: Managing Contract Positions

Effective position management involves:

  • Trailing Stop-Loss Orders: Gradually adjusting stop-loss orders to lock in profits while preserving potential gains
  • Partial Position Closing: Selling or buying back a portion of your contract position to realize gains or reduce risk
  • Position Averaging: Buying more contracts at a lower price or selling at a higher price to adjust your average entry or exit point
  • Hedging: Utilizing offsetting positions in different contracts or assets to mitigate risk

Step 7: Analyzing Contract Performance and Closing Positions

Regularly reviewing trade performance is essential:

  • Monitoring PnL: Tracking profits and losses on your contract positions in real-time
  • Analyzing Market Trends: Using technical indicators and market news to identify trade setups and potential exit opportunities
  • Closing Positions: Deciding when to exit a contract trade strategically to secure profits or limit losses
